Has anyone else seen this problem with the OSK clib.l supplied with OSK version
2.3?  It seems the and rdump -l or the lib shows some of the functions not in
the proper order.  Are the libs compiled for specific machines or is this how
they come from MicroWare?

definition of fflush in putc_c before reference in fseek_c definition of fflush
in putc_c before reference in getc_c definition of fflush in putc_c before
reference in setbuf_c definition of _tidyup in putc_c before reference in
cfinish_a definition of _sysret in syscommon_a before reference in color_a

If anyone has any idea if this will affect my programs and if there is a
problem with the order, please let me know.
